United Bank of India History
On October 12, 1950, the name of Bengal Central Bank Limited (established in 1918 as Bengal Central Loan Company Limited, JC Das) was changed to United Bank of India Limited for the purpose of amalgamation and on December 18, 1950, Comilla Banking Corporation Limited (established in 1914, NC Datta), the Camilla Union Bank Limited (established in 1922, IB Dutt), the Hooghly Bank (established 1932, DN Mukherjee) stood amalgamated with the Bank. Subsequently, other banks namely, Cuttack Bank Limited, Tezpur Industrial Bank Limited, Hindusthan Mercantile Limited and Narang Bank of India Limited were merged with the Bank.
